Solutions Consultant

Euna Solutions

Solutions Consultant for Euna Solutions enhancing government procurement and budgeting practices. Collaborating with teams to drive effective communication and authority in the public sector.

Posted 6/23/2026full-timeRemote • 🇺🇸 United StatesMid-LevelSeniorWebsite

About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Join Account Executives on discovery calls to validate customer pain points and establish immediate domain credibility with prospects who can tell the difference between product knowledge and real experience
  • Participate in executive-level meetings on enterprise opportunities, lending the kind of practitioner authority that moves deals forward at the decision-making level
  • Consult on RFP responses to ensure Euna's language reflects how practitioners actually think and that requirements are interpreted the way customers intend them
  • Represent Euna at marquee industry conferences — GFOA, NIGP, NACo, NASBO, and others — building authentic relationships with finance directors, procurement officers, and grants administrators
  • Develop thought leadership content — white papers, articles, webinars, and conference presentations — that positions Euna as a trusted voice in the practitioner community
  • Advise product teams on operational realities and regulatory requirements so that roadmap decisions and feature framing reflect how practitioners actually work
  • Facilitate domain-specific sessions at Customer Advisory Boards and Eunaverse, Euna's annual customer conference, as a featured contributor practitioners genuinely look forward to hearing from.

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Significant hands-on experience in at least one of the following: government budgeting, public procurement, or grants management
  • Direct experience within a public sector organization, with city, county, or state government strongly preferred; nonprofit, tribal, or educational institutions also valued
  • Demonstrated ability to communicate with authority in front of senior audiences — elected officials, finance directors, department heads, and executive leadership
  • Exceptional written and verbal communication skills, including the ability to translate practitioner knowledge into compelling content and presentations
  • A track record of building trusted peer and leadership relationships within the public sector community
  • Comfort contributing to sales outcomes in a commercial environment without functioning as a traditional salesperson
